Escape to the charming Kinsterna Hotel, a delightful 4-star retreat nestled just 3.7mi outside the historic heart of Monemvasía in Greece. Starting at an inviting price, this boutique haven offers a perfect blend of luxury and comfort, with spacious soundproof rooms and an array of amenities to unwind or stay active. Whether you're lounging by the outdoor swimming pool, enjoying a refreshing drink at the bar, or relaxing in the Turkish steam bath, every moment here promises a touch of bliss.
Situated on Agios Stefanos, Kinsterna Hotel boasts picturesque views, lush gardens, and easy access to the surrounding natural beauty. Guests rave about the welcoming atmosphere, with over 531 reviews highlighting its wonderful staff, cozy accommodations, and excellent facilities like free Wi-Fi, private parking, and a well-equipped fitness center. For those looking to indulge a little more, pampering options such as massages, spa treatments, and a sauna are available (extra charges), completing your luxurious escape.
From fun family-friendly perks like a playground and babysitting services to romantic sunsets on the sun deck, Kinsterna Hotel invites travelers to experience Greece in style. Enjoy the convenience of on-site dining and room service, or venture out with the airport shuttle and horseback riding opportunities. With thoughtful touches like beach umbrellas, chairs, and a garden, your Greek adventure is guaranteed to be memorable and delightfully relaxing.
After a day of exploring the stunning surroundings or lounging poolside, satisfy your culinary cravings at one of the hotel’s delightful on-site restaurants. Mouries Restaurant and Kinsterna Restaurant serve up authentic Mediterranean flavors that will transport your taste buds straight to Greece. If you’re in the mood for something more traditional, Linos Tavern offers a taste of local cuisine in a cozy setting. Whether dining al fresco amid the lush gardens or enjoying a more intimate indoor meal, the hotel’s diverse dining options promise unforgettable culinary experiences.
For those eager to make the most of their Greek adventure, Kinsterna Hotel makes it easy to stay active and enjoy the outdoors. The outdoor pools—one suitable for all ages and another just for adults—offer stunning views and fun shallow ends, perfect for splashing around or relaxing poolside. The seasonal pools keep things fresh and enjoyable, giving you the perfect spot to soak up the sun while taking in scenic vistas. And if you're feeling energetic, the well-equipped fitness center is just the ticket for a workout or a quick morning jog.
Adding to the hotel’s charming appeal is its pet-friendly policy, so your furry friends can join in on the vacation fun (with prior request and potential charges). And for those who prefer to keep things simple, the hotel accepts multiple payment methods including Visa, Mastercard, and American Express, with cash also welcomed. Whether you’re here for the stunning scenery, delicious food, or relaxing amenities, Kinsterna Hotel offers a delightful escape that will leave you with wonderful memories of Greece’s beauty and hospitality.

This double room features a cable TV. Ideal for a romantic escape, these adorable guest rooms are elegant and welcoming, including a desk and lounge chair. All display special features or characteristics, such as the preserved portion of an ancient wall in Room 22, an old fireplace which has been restored and now is the dominant decorative feature of Room 38 – or the traditional wooden dome in Room 24. Sleeps two, in one double bed or two twin beds. Private bathroom with walk-in shower. Size ranges from 17 to 30 m2 (182 - 323 ft2). Images may not fully represent the room features booked.

Unique setting, very serene, architecture/design true to the area and the history of the mansion. We really enjoyed the pool - great adult pool with a bar was just perfect for winding down. Really appreciated the fact that bottled water was not charged throughout our stay. This includes the minibar and the pool.
Breakfast was subpar for a 5* hotel - the variety was exceptionally limited. Though they have a fitness center, it is really a sad one. Dark & crammed tucked away in a small room - feels this was more to 'tick the box'. The hotel does not have any concierge service, or anyone trained to help with ideas related to trips/things to do in the area, bookings, etc. This was a disappointment as we did rely on it. They do have an Activity Manager - but her responsibilities are limited to activities on the property only.
